Overview of the Initiative

The American College of Radiology (ACR) has launched a new National Radiology Data Registry. This registry will track the performance of AI algorithms used in radiology. It aims to collect vital data, including patient information and clinical metadata. The goal is to compare individual practices to national benchmarks. This comparison will help ensure that AI tools are performing effectively in clinical settings.

Key Features of the Registry

  • The ACR’s Assess-AI will monitor imaging AI algorithms in real-world scenarios.
  • Radiology facilities will receive reports on algorithm performance over time.
  • Continuous oversight will check AI results against radiology reports for accuracy.
  • Users will have access to aggregated data in reports and dashboards.

Significance of the Registry

This initiative is crucial as the demand for radiology services continues to grow. AI is seen as a key solution to help radiologists manage this demand while maintaining care quality. The oversight provided by ACR will help ensure that AI algorithms are safe and effective. As AI technology evolves rapidly, facilities must be vigilant about testing and monitoring these tools to maximize benefits and minimize risks. The launch of Assess-AI is a significant step in empowering radiologists to adopt AI confidently and transparently.
